Harmonic Filters

Harmonic filters are devices used in electrical systems to reduce or eliminate harmonic distortion caused by nonlinear loads. Harmonics are voltage or current waveforms that deviate from the standard sinusoidal waveform, often caused by equipment like variable frequency drives, rectifiers, and computers. Excessive harmonics can damage equipment, reduce efficiency, and cause overheating.

Key Functions and Benefits:

  1. Reduction of Harmonic Distortion:Harmonic filters minimize unwanted harmonics, improving the quality of power and protecting sensitive electrical equipment.

  2. Improved System Efficiency:By reducing distortion, filters help maintain optimal performance of motors, transformers, and other electrical devices.

  3. Protection of Equipment:Harmonic filters prevent overheating, voltage distortion, and premature failure of electrical components.

  4. Compliance with Standards:They help industries meet international power quality standards such as IEEE 519.

Types of Harmonic Filters:

  1. Passive Harmonic Filters:Use inductors, capacitors, and resistors to absorb specific harmonic frequencies.

  2. Active Harmonic Filters:Inject counteracting currents into the system to cancel out harmonic distortion.

  3. Hybrid Filters:Combine passive and active elements for improved performance across a wide range of frequencies.

Applications:

  • Industrial plants with heavy use of variable frequency drives

  • Data centers and IT facilities

  • Power generation and distribution systems

  • Commercial buildings with large nonlinear loads
